Transaction 25e4caf88614b7b5dc0d2db0777ee6da79243e060cabd23c6ef809d16dc01545

3 Input
2 Outputs
  • 25e4caf88614b7b5dc0d2db0777ee6da79243e060cabd23c6ef809d16dc01545:0
  • value  21666907
    address  1FQahGDKeNLKSaRSKJ4zVksXHZwQ4eaHwN
  • 25e4caf88614b7b5dc0d2db0777ee6da79243e060cabd23c6ef809d16dc01545:1
  • value  18484658
    address  15XgrKhpcT8HgAYxU4mARFJjDgLPy3xwez